Mugardos, A Coruña, Spain

Overview

Mugardos is a charming fishing village on the Galician coast, renowned for its fresh seafood, seafront promenades, and relaxed pace of life. Its picturesque harbor and small-town feel make it a welcoming spot for visitors seeking an authentic Galician experience.

Best Time to Visit

May-September for pleasant weather and lively local festivals.

Local Tips

Try the famous 'pulpo a la mugardesa' (octopus Mugardos-style), walk along the harbor for sunset views, and check local ferry times if exploring nearby towns.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ory (round up or leave small change), casual dress is acceptable except in religious sites, and always greet shopkeepers with a friendly 'hola'.

Safety Warnings

Mugardos is a very safe town with little crime; remain cautious with belongings during festivals when crowds gather. Be careful near rocky waterfronts during storms.

Hidden Gems

Explore the Montefaro Monastery and its hiking trails, visit tucked-away coves like Playa de Bestarruza, and seek out small taverns for local wine and tapas away from the harbor.
